How old is my Utica boiler by serial number?

Utica boilers have a very simple and straightforward serial number pattern that enables you to determine the manufacture date.YMY*****M = Month of manufacture.Y_Y = Year of manufacture.***** = Manufacture Sequence.1st & 3rd Letters = Year of Manufacture.2nd Letter = Month of manufacture.More items...

Who makes Utica boilers?

Utica Boilers is an American manufacturer of gas and oil boilers. The company was founded in 1928. It is part of ECR International, a parent company formed through the merger of Utica Boilers with Dunkirk Radiator. Company headquarters and manufacturing facilities are in Utica, New York.

How old is my peerless boiler?

How do I determine the manufacture date of boiler? The numbers after the hyphen in the serial number indicate the manufacture date. Example: 123456-201003, “201003” would indicate a manufacture date of March, 2010.

What is the warranty on Utica boilers?

Boilers: Utica Boilers warrants that its residential steam boilers are free from defects in material and workmanship for one year from the date of installation. If any parts are found to be defective in manufacture, Utica Boilers will supply a replacement for the defective part(s).
